喜欢测试的朋友请进

管理 给我的留言

小刀刀 小刀    |   2007-09-11 18:38:59
做测试其实入门很简单,你看两本测试的书,然后就知道了测试的一些概念,然后,你就可以去做测试了。这是简单的。困难的是,你要不断提高你的测试思想,不断总结你的测试技巧,不断充实你的计算机知识,不断完善你的沟通技巧,最重要的是,你要不断的不断的写文档。
jacksoncly    |   2007-02-05 16:33:49
是否有对基于角色的用户功能软件测试有些了解  或者有相关的资料  (可以是文档--最好是英文的,或者国外的网站论坛等等)发给我  谢谢
jacksoncly@163.com
jackson_cly@hotmail.com
子木清风 Spark.lee    |   2006-12-25 14:38:40
接口测试:
测试系统组件间接口的一种测试。

接口有不同的层次,小的有函数间的接口,大的有系统间的接口。
同时接口也有不同的类型:函数接口、消息接口、文件接口、数据库接口、共享内存接口、类接口等,
采用面向对象的方法,并不能避免参数传递,类型匹配,个数匹配这方面的错误.

调用所测试模块时的输入参数与模块的形式参数在个数、属性、顺序上是否匹配;
所测试模块调用子模块时,它输入给子模块的参数与子模块中的形式参数在个数、属性、顺序上是否匹配;
是否修改了只做输入用的形式参数;
输出给标准函数的参数在个数、属性、顺序上是否正确;
全局变量的定义在每个模块中是否一致;
约束条件是否通过形式参数来传送。
在把各个模块连接起来的时候,穿越模块接口的数据会不会丢失;
各个子功能组合起来,能否达到预期要求的父功能;
一个模块的功能是否对另一个模块的功能产生不利影响;
全局数据结构是否有问题;
单个模块的误差积累起来,是否会放大,从而达到不可接受的程度。
当相联模块的某个模块处于零界值与边界值,另一相关模块进行操作时,是否会出错?
子木清风 Spark.lee    |   2006-12-25 14:29:37
对模块进行场景设计:
就是以客户的角度设计测试场景。

模块是指功能模块!!!
子木清风 Spark.lee    |   2006-12-25 14:27:45
程序是根据需求写的。
这里的程序中的错误包含是否满足需求或者其他的什么错误。不是纯粹的代码的错误。
子木清风 Spark.lee    |   2006-12-25 12:07:02
在广义上,软件测试是验证和确认VERFICATION AND VALIDATION(V﹠V〕。验证指保证软件正确地实现了一特定功能的一系列活动。确认是指保证所生产的软件可追溯到用户需求的一系列活动。
BOEHM对V﹠V的解释是:
    VEIFICATION: "Are we building the product right?"
    VALIDATION: " Are we building the right product?"
     V&V的过程包含了许多内容和活动,如:
    软件工程方法提供了质量建立的基础;
    分析、设计和编码方法通过提供统一的技术和可预测的结果来提高质量;
    正规检视和评审有助于保证软件工程各个阶段产品的质量;
    度量和控制被应用到软件配置的每一个部件中;
    标准和过程有助于保证开发的一致性;
    一个正规的SQA过程加强整体质量;
    测试是保证质量的最后一道措施。但是不能把测试看作一个安全网。质量是贯穿于软件过程的每一个阶段。因此尽管测试在V&V中起着非常重要的作用,但是许多其它活动也是必要的。为了提高软件的全员质量,应该重视V&V中的每一个活动。
给 fantasize 留言

数据统计

  • 访问量: 36945
  • 日志数: 12
  • 文件数: 50
  • 建立时间: 2006-12-17
  • 更新时间: 2007-08-30

RSS订阅

Open Toolbar